YEAR END REVIEW-2021: DEPARTMENT OF TELECOMMUNICATIONS

Dec. 28, 2021

Total telephone connections rose to 118.9 crore in September 2021 from 93 crore in March 2014, with a growth of 28 % in the said period.

About:

  • The tele-density which was 75.23% in March 2014 has reached 86.89% in September 2021.

  • Internet connections jumped from 25.15 crore in March 2014 to 83.37 crore in June 2021, registering a growth of 231%.

  • Broadband connections rose from 6.1 crore in March 2014 to 79 crores in June 2021, growing by about 1200%.

  • The number of Mobile Base Transceiver Stations (BTS) increased from 8 lakh in 2014 to 23 lakhs in 2021 growing by 187 %.

  • India jumped 21 rank, from 88 in 2020 to 67th position in 2021, in Network Readiness Index(NRI)  which was developed by World Economic Forum in 2002 and now published by  M/s Portulans Institute, Washington. India ranked 3rd among lower middle income countries and 12th among Asia & Pacific countries.

  • India ranks among top 10 in ITU’s Global Cybersecurity Index (GCI) 2020 (release on 29.06.2021).

  • C-DOT, the R&D arm of DoT, is currently working on Quantum communication systems. Under the National Mission on Quantum technologies and Applications, the ETG (Empowered Technology Group) has identified C-DoT as the lead agency for Quantum Communications, one of the four components of the National Mission.
